Orios Venture launches new fund for tech entrepreneurs

Our Bureau Updated - August 19, 2014 at 06:22 PM.

In a bid to back Indian technology entrepreneurs, early stage investor Rehan Yar Khan today launched a Rs 300 crore Venture Capital fund called Orios Venture Partners. 

Orios will invest in early stage companies from Seed to Series A and Series B with investments ranging from Rs. 50 lakh to Rs. 20 crore in key growth sectors such as Internet and B2B software products for global markets, according to a company statement.

Khan has been one of the leading early stage investors with investments in 19 companies of which 15 companies from his portfolio have seen successes and remarkable growth including Druva, OlaCabs, Jigsee (VuClip), Unbxd and PrettySecrets, said company officials. Druva, his first such investment, which is currently valued at over Rs. 1000 cr. 

Talking about the fund, Rehan Yar Khan, Managing Partner, Orios Venture Partners said: "Today the Indian Internet is witnessing phenomenal growth which will see over half a billion people online by 2020 and over hundred million people shopping online providing a ready opportunity for dynamic entrepreneurs to cater to these growing needs.”
